Welcome to The Ryleys 'OUTSTANDING' Nursery, a warm and friendly environment for children ages 12 months to 2 years.

In our popular Nursery, we follow the EYFS curriculum and provide your child with the opportunity to enjoy a range of activities that will help them learn, develop and reach their full potential.

Everything within The Nursery has been carefully selected with your child's learning development and happiness in mind. There are areas for messy play, creative arts, reading, music, and physical play so that even when getting outside is difficult (which isn't often!) children have the space to play and burn off their energy.

Being outdoors is something we see as very important, and a plethora of natural sensory experiences will greet your child as they step outside. From sand pits, planting beds, digging beds and a 'Forest School', to intimate shelters and spaces for quiet contemplation, each child is encouraged to explore at his or her own pace and can begin to develop confidence in moving, looking, seeing and doing.

All meals are included and are prepared in the school kitchen, and served to the pupils by our chef in the Nursery room. A menu is emailed to all parents the week prior and accommodates all dietary needs and preferences.

The transition from home to The Nursery can be a big step for children of all ages, but the transition is made that much easier with the help of an assigned Key Person. The Nursery operates on a staff ratio of 1:3, ensuring excellent attention at all times and in addition your child will be allocated a Key Person as soon as he or she joins The Nursery. 

The role of the Key Person is to not only to care for and provide reassurance to your child during the settling in period, but also to foster a close, caring relationship with your child, you, and your family that will continue throughout their time at The Ryleys Nursery. All observations are shared with you on a secure app called ‘Famly’ allowing you real-time understanding of what your child is achieving and enjoying that day.

The full day sessions include breakfast (if arriving before 8.30am), a hot lunch, morning and afternoon snacks, and nappies if required. Pupils staying for an Extended Day, also have a late afternoon High Tea.


Opening Hours

The Nursery is open for 50 weeks per year and is open from 7.30am to 6pm Monday to Friday. 

We offer two session days, with a minimum of two sessions per week:

  • A School Day -  7.30am - 4.30pm 
  • Extended Day -  7.30am - 6pm

Parents can also choose either;

  • 'All Year Round', with a two week break for Christmas
  • 'Term Time Only', following the school's three term breaks
